It will be interesting to see what sort of fee it's for. According to Transfermarkt.co.uk Grimes value is around €6 million which works out just over £5 million. To give some perspective the same site has Rudoni at the same €6 million with Sheaf and Eccles at €7 million each.
Grimes is rumored to be on around £22k a week at Swansea, our top earners are reportedly Binks on £30k and Wright on £25k. You'd assume it is going to be £25k+.
